The Santa Cruz City Council has taken a significant stride towards shaping the future of West Cliff by unanimously approving a comprehensive 50-year Community Vision. Crafted over a ten-month period with extensive community involvement, including meetings, surveys, and research, this vision represents the collective aspirations for West Cliff over the next half-century. It will serve as a guiding light for decision-making, directing our planning efforts and future policies to enhance West Cliff’s resilience against climate change while ensuring accessibility for all.

During the April 9 City Council meeting, several key actions were undertaken:

  1. Adoption of 50-year Community Vision for West Cliff: The City Council unanimously endorsed the 50-year Community Vision for West Cliff. Additionally, the Council tasked staff with collaborating with a City Council Ad Hoc Subcommittee to establish a 50-year Vision Implementation Committee and a Climate and Resilience Advisory Body not specific to West Cliff.
  2. Implementation Priorities: Staff will present implementation priorities for the next decade to the City Council by the end of 2024.
  3. Biannual Updates: After the initial update by the end of 2024, staff will provide biannual updates on the progress of implementing the roadmap and coordinating cross-agency activities related to the 50-year Community Vision, ensuring transparency and community accountability.

Alongside these actions, the City Council received updates on ongoing Public Works infrastructure projects aimed at restoring areas of West Cliff damaged during winter storms. Additionally, as a proactive measure, the City will conduct a geologic hazard analysis and preliminary engineering study at Lighthouse Point to mitigate future erosion.
